The humidity offset was being read from the prod calibration service because STAGING_CAL_URL was never set, so drift correction silently used stale coefficients. Fix deployed: split env files per environment, locked file perms to 0600, rotated the calibration service credential since the old one was shared across tiers. Security review requested on the rotation. The new env file must include the following line before the calibration daemon restarts.

sealed setting: ARCHIVE_KEY3=bd6

Night-shift staff: Floor 4 of the Tellhaven Building opens this week. After 21:00, access is via the rear stairwell only; the lifts are locked out overnight during the settling period. Complete a walk-through of the new floor once per shift and log it. The stairwell keypad accepts the code below.

badge for yahop-fawep: bdg-XBKXI-68071

Subject: Handover — Quillbus broker upgrade

Team,

Handing off the Quillbus 4.2 upgrade to support. Staging done, prod cutover Thursday 06:00. Consumers on the Fernwick cluster must reconnect manually; the Tallow queues drain automatically. Rollback steps are in the runbook under "broker-42". Ping Mira Oxtail if lag exceeds 10 min. Verify the signed bundle against the deploy key below.

deploy key for bajef-yaguf: bky19_Nj7Lji5rR3rCBH1SEnc

## 2.4.1 — Key rotation

The watchdog process in the Lumenkiosk shell app now verifies update bundles before restarting the foreground UI. As part of this release we rotated the signing material after the old key aged past our 12-month policy. Future maintainers: the watchdog checks the signature on every bundle pulled from the Brellow update channel, and a mismatch puts the kiosk into safe mode rather than looping. Rotation steps are documented in the runbook. The new signing key is as follows.

release key, taduf-yajef: bky13_uGiieNoy5KKUY